lm_user Posted May 22, 2012 Share #19 Â Posted May 22, 2012 I am still thinking about your photo. How did you create this image? More details please. It is lovely.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
leicamann Posted May 22, 2012 Author Share #20 Â Posted May 22, 2012 Well with right equipment .. in this case the R9 +DMR+ R 100mm Macro Elmar F4.0 using the "Bellows and Rail " system. Â The photo was a matter of timing and proper framing. Then waiting for the exact light conditions to emerge so that the "light" highlighted what I wanted and the properties of the camera did the rest. Thats all and of course making sure the image was captured in RAW. Â Cheers, JRM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
